    5pawebster

    What hold has Poliakoff got over the BBC?

    Why does the BBC keep pouring out cash whenever Poliakoff writes a new series? In recent years there has been the awful Glorious 39 and the daft Dancing on the Edge, both of which were set in the thirties. They were marked by a lack of realism on more than one level. This would be fine if they substituted something else, such as comedy. As it is, they are just naff.

    Now we are in an unconvincing version of the 1940s. Others have commented on the awful dialogue (which presumably is meant to be a clever conceit?), the stereotypical characters and the plot, which on past form, won't be satisfactorily resolved. Poliakoff seems to be particularly weak on finishing them.

    In this serial, which I'm writing about after two episodes, there are, so far, some interesting elements and characters, despite the stereotyping, and I'll have to wait and see what the dénouement is like.

    Jim Sturgess is not good in this. Why does he have a fake accent resembling Alan Whicker? He's supposed to be a superbrain, but comes over as a bit of a dope.
    10timkendall069

    Not so much an historical drama more an allegory

    This highly stylised drama examines how morality is distorted by the politics of war, government and commercial interest. Each character represents an attitude or moral standpoint as they struggle to come to terms with the new post war priorities. Close To the Enemy resonates with the moral dilemmas of the times in which we live now through the perspective of post WWII Britain. It is beautifully crafted and thought provoking in a style not dissimilar to Dennis Potter. It is not really an historical drama, more an allegory. We are living through turbulent times, all the more so if you are in the Middle East, Africa or any of the many countries now suffering from exploitation and suppression. Poliakoff invites those of us who are more fortunate to consider who is really in control and examine theirs and our morals and motives.I love it!

    2danbebber

    Acting so bad you'd think it was a spoof

    You know comedy shows like Harry & Paul or Mitchell & Webb or Armstrong & Miller do 1940s smarminess? Well, this is like that, only not very funny. It's only funny in as much as the acting is so bad you can't really believe it. Stand-out bad performance goes to Jim Sturgess as an even cheesier version of Pierce Brosnan. Alfie Allen (Theon Greyjoy, as he is better known) comes on like the "Suits You" tailors from the Fast Show. The cut-class accents everyone is putting on are cracked and blemished, taking you out of the story. All the characters are clichéd. We get the noble lady of the night, the sassy American jazz singer. Everything about this show is just so awful, apart from Phoebe Fox who is a center of calm in an otherwise farcical maelstrom of nonsense. So we have to turn away from the plot, the acting, and the script, and look instead at the physical components. From the beginning, we see that everyone's clothes are brand new and show no signs of wear, straight from the tailor shop. The military uniforms are clean, new, and without any dirt. The sets also have a fake feeling about them. Look at Foyle's War to see how this type of show should be made. Had to stop watching after 30 minutes.

    • Trivia
      The biggest error of this series is the assertion that Britain needed German jet engine designers after WWII; in fact, by the end of the war, British companies such as Rolls Royce had surpassed the performance of the notoriously unreliable German jet engines. On inspecting the German jet engines in 1945, after the fall of Germany, Rolls Royce engineers were very unimpressed with the state of their jet engine development.
